Pair Trading with Peel Mining and Nordic Semiconductor

The main advantage of trading using opposite Peel Mining and Nordic Semiconductor posit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Peel Mining position performs unexpectedly, Nordic Semiconductor can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Nordic Semiconductor will offset losses from the drop in Nordic Semiconductor's long position.
The idea behind Peel Mining Limited and Nordic Semiconductor ASA p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side). This can be achieved by designing a pairs trade with two highly correlated stocks or equities that operate in a similar space or sector, making it possible to obtain profits through simple and relatively low-risk investment.
